The following table provides summary statistics for permanent job vacancies with a requirement for SwiftUI skills. Included is a benchmarking guide to the salaries offered in vacancies that have cited SwiftUI over the 6 months to 1 May 2024 with a comparison to the same period in the previous 2 years.

6 months to
1 May 2024
Same period 2023 Same period 2022
Rank 892 937 955
Rank change year-on-year +45 +18 -89
Permanent jobs citing SwiftUI 11 46 256
As % of all permanent jobs advertised in the UK 0.011% 0.044% 0.16%
As % of the Libraries, Frameworks & Software Standards category 0.052% 0.15% 0.41%
Number of salaries quoted 10 42 123
10th Percentile - £40,750 £43,000
25th Percentile £52,500 £55,313 £60,000
Median annual salary (50th Percentile) £57,500 £71,250 £80,000
Median % change year-on-year -19.30% -10.94% +23.08%
75th Percentile £88,750 £76,250 £82,500
90th Percentile £91,934 £84,125 -
UK excluding London median annual salary £55,000 £50,000 £80,000
% change year-on-year +10.00% -37.50% +60.00%
